Risalpur Cantonment is a military town located in the Nowshera District of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a, Pakistan. It is known for its historical significance and military presence, being home to the Pakistan Air Force Academy. The town features a blend of modern infrastructure and traditional Pakistani culture.

Its serene environment and proximity to natural beauty make it an attractive destination for visitors.

Climate Guide

Weather

Risalpur experiences a continental climate with four distinct seasons. Summers are hot and dry, with temperatures soaring above 40°C. Winters are cold, with temperatures dropping to around 5°C. The monsoon season occurs from July to September, bringing occasional rain and cooler temperatures. Spring and autumn are mild and enjoyable, making them ideal for outdoor activities.

Health & Medical

Healthcare

Healthcare facilities in Risalpur are basic, with several clinics and a few hospitals available for emergencies. For more serious medical needs, traveling to Peshawar, which has better-equipped hospitals, may be necessary. It is advisable for travelers to have travel insurance that covers medical emergencies.
